Inclusion criteria

Inclusion criteria: 18-60 years of age with a diagnosis of neck pain and classified as "Mobility" in the Classification System for Patients With Neck Pain.

Exclusion criteria

Exclusion criteria: Have had previous spine surgery or may be pregnant.

Design outcomes

Primary

MeasureTime frame
1) Pain intensity; The Numeric Pain Rating Scale

Secondary

MeasureTime frame
1) Degree of functional disability; Neck Disability Index (NDI) 2) Basic patient information (gender, age, height, weight, BMI) 3) Range of motion of cervical rotation 4) Thoracic range of motion 5) Global Rating of Change Score (GRoC)
